    Binsar Marpoung has passed away at the age of 79. He had been the secretary general of Aprisindo, the Indonesian footwear industry association, since 2009.

    Guy Gasparian, who ran Hirica from 1996 to 2016, died last month at the age of 78, after a long illness. Founded in 1904, the French shoe company was recently taken over by an industry veteran, Jean-François Bru.

    Stefan Vierhig, who has worked for the Wortmann group for almost four decades, concentrating on export markets, has passed away after a long illness. He was 55 years old. He had been less active on the sales front in the past years because of his illness.
